1)

Why does it mention sitting?

1.

Rashi: You sit in the company of scoffers.

2.

Malbim: After You join with thieves, and you sit and rest, you speak about your brother, that he is a thief and adulterer, as if you fear Hashem and are angered at sinners.

2)

Why does it say "b'Ven Imecha"?

1.

Rashi: You have no case and quarrel with him, for he does not inherit with you.

2.

Radak: You speak even about Achicha (your paternal brother) and your maternal brother.

3.

Malbim: You speak not only about your paternal brother, whom you envy due to inheritance, rather, even about your maternal brother.

3)

What is "Dofi"?

1.

Rashi: It is a detrimental matter, to repel him, like "Yehdafenu" (Bamidbar 35:20).

2.

Radak: It is reviling and cursing.
